Few details of the Spain expenditure are known. Purely personal parts will be paid for by Obama and friends.

Official portions of the trip will be picked up by the taxpayer, including transport on the Air Force version of a 757, which would cost around $146,000 (£91,900) for the round trip (not including four to five days’ ground time), and her mandatory Secret Service detail.At an estimated 70 agents – at the $273-a-day federal per diem for five days, that’s just over £60,000 for Secret Service room and board. That’s a grand total of £150,000 – and that’s just for starters.

Today Mrs Obama was seen strolling around the shops of Marbella’s old town, accompanied by burly Secret Service agents as hundreds of locals sought to catch a glimpse of her in the Costa del Sol resort.
Wearing black trousers, a black and white top and dark sunglasses, the 46-year-old walked through Marbella’s cobbled streets, nipping into a number of shops before having dinner in an Andalusian restaurant.
Mrs Obama arrived by plane at Malaga airport yesterday morning and was driven in a 14-car convoy to her hotel She told owner Ricardo Arranz she had come to ‘relax and unwind’.
The hotel is nestled in the hills overlooking Marbella, and at 6.30pm she and nine-year-old Sasha were driven to the historic centre for their shopping trip.
The holiday came just as the Obama administration faced an embarrassing diplomatic blunder and was forced to pull a warning about racism in Spain.
Staff at the US State Department removed the contentious advice to travellers, which included the phrase ‘racist prejudices could lead to the arrest of Afro-Americans who travel to Spain,’ from its website on Monday.

They had a reservation for 14 people at the Buenaventura Plaza restaurant, reportedly eating lobster with rice and oysters followed by a Spanish bread pudding called torrijas.
The party enjoyed red wine with the main course and a local sweet white wine with dessert before retiring to the hotel at 10pm.
Today Mrs Obama and her youngest daughter were due to visit the city of Granada, taking in the spectacular Alhambra Palace, the 16th century Granada Cathedral, and the pretty Albaicin neighbourhood, famous for its narrow winding streets and small squares.
After four days on the Costa del Sol they are expected to visit King Juan Charles and Queen Sofia at their summer palace on the island of Majorca.
Around 250 Spanish police officers and military personnel are protecting the Obamas during the trip, with another 68 Secret Service agents over from the US.
President Barack Obama, who turned 49 on Wednesday, is not expected to join them in Spain, and oldest daughter Malia, 12, is at a summer camp in the US.
